Robert Moffett Allison Hawk (April 23, 1839 – June 29, 1882) was a U.S. Representative from Illinois.
Born near Rushville, Indiana, Hawk moved with his parents to Freedom Township, Carroll County, Illinois, in 1844.
He attended the common and select schools of Carroll County, Illinois, and Eureka College.
Hawk was elected as a Republican to the Forty-sixth and Forty-seventh Congresses and served from March 4, 1879, until his death in Washington, D.C., June 29, 1882.
